- Convenience Redefined
Online grocery shopping offers unparalleled convenience. Imagine never having to stand in long checkout lines, push a heavy shopping cart, or even leave your home to restock your pantry. With just a few clicks, you can browse a vast selection of products, compare prices, and have everything delivered to your doorstep. This convenience is especially appreciated by busy professionals, parents, and seniors.
- Variety and Customization
Traditional grocery stores may have limited shelf space, but online platforms can offer an extensive variety of products. You can easily find niche or specialty items that might be challenging to locate in physical stores. Moreover, many online grocery platforms provide tools that enable you to customize your orders, ensuring you get the exact products you want, from organic produce to gluten-free options.
- Time and Money Savings
Online Grocery Shopping can save you valuable time. You can create shopping lists, store your favorite items for quick reordering, and even set up recurring deliveries. With the elimination of the need to travel to and from the store, you also save on transportation costs. Plus, you’re less likely to make impulse purchases, helping you stick to your budget.
- Contactless Shopping
The rise of online grocery shopping has been expedited by the COVID-19 pandemic. It provides a safer way to shop, as it minimizes physical contact with other people and high-touch surfaces. Many grocery delivery services offer contactless drop-offs, further reducing the risk of exposure to viruses and germs.
- Environmental Impact
Online grocery shopping can be more environmentally friendly than traditional shopping. When optimized for efficiency, delivery routes can be streamlined, reducing the carbon footprint associated with individual trips to the store. Additionally, many online grocery stores are making efforts to reduce plastic waste and promote sustainability.
Challenges of Online Grocery Shopping
While online grocery shopping offers numerous benefits, it also comes with some challenges:
- Delivery Fees and Minimum Orders
Some services require a minimum order value to qualify for free delivery, which might lead to additional costs. However, when compared to the expenses associated with driving to a physical store, this cost can often be justified.
- Product Quality
Choosing fresh produce and evaluating the quality of perishable items can be more challenging when shopping online. Shoppers may worry about receiving products that do not meet their expectations.
- Delivery Availability
In certain areas, access to online grocery shopping may be limited. It’s essential to check if your location is within the service area of the platform you choose.
The Future of Online Grocery Shopping
The online grocery shopping industry is poised for significant growth in the coming years. As technology continues to advance, we can expect:
- Enhanced User Experience
Online grocery platforms will continue to refine their user interfaces, making it even more intuitive and convenient for customers to shop.
- Faster Delivery
As companies invest in logistics and technology, we can anticipate faster and more efficient delivery times, potentially including same-day or even one-hour delivery options.
- Improved Sustainability
Many online grocery stores will place a higher emphasis on sustainability, reducing packaging waste, and implementing eco-friendly delivery methods.
- Innovative Technology
The integration of artificial intelligence, machine learning, and data analytics will provide shoppers with personalized recommendations and a more seamless shopping experience.
